FindBugs 是由马里兰大学提供的一款开源 Java静态代码分析工具。FindBugs通过检查类文件或 JAR文件,将字节码与一组缺陷模式进行对比从而发现代码缺陷,完成静态代码分析。FindBugs既提供可视化 UI 界面,同时也可以作为Eclipse插件使用。文本将主要使用将 FindBugs作为 Eclipse插件。在安装成功后会在 eclipse中增加 FindBugs perspective,用户可以对指定 Java类或 JAR文件运行 FindBugs,此时 FindBugs会遍历指定文件,进行静态代码分析。
安装步骤:
1.点击“Help->InstallNew Software”,如下图:
2.点击“Add”,然后在弹出框“Name”输入“findBugs”,“Location”输入“http://findbugs.cs.umd.edu/eclipse”,点击“OK”,如下图:
3.选择对应插件,然后点击“next->next->finish”。
4.完成安装之后重启eclipse,右击项目文件或目录,会发现多了Findbugs的菜单,如下图:
当然也可以直接从http://download.csdn.net/detail/hailshao/6593725下载,然后将文件复制到你本地eclipse的plugins目录,然后重启eclipse即可。
相关推荐
### Eclipse FindBugs 插件安装指南 #### 一、引言 在软件开发过程中,确保代码质量至关重要。为了提高代码质量和程序的稳定性,开发者常常借助于静态代码分析工具来帮助发现潜在的问题。FindBugs 正是一款广受...
FindBugs插件是将FindBugs工具集成到Eclipse中的一个扩展,使得用户在开发过程中可以方便地检查代码问题。 安装FindBugs插件的过程相对简单。首先,你需要下载`edu.umd.cs.findbugs.plugin.eclipse_3.0.1.20150306-...
如果你看到Eclipse界面中的"Window" -> "Preferences"菜单下出现了"FindBugs"选项,那就意味着插件安装成功。 4. **配置和使用FindBugs**:安装完成后,你可以通过"Window" -> "Preferences" -> "FindBugs"来配置...
在使用 Eclipse 插件 FindBugs 时,首先需要将其安装到 Eclipse IDE 中。这通常可以通过 Eclipse 的内置软件更新功能完成,搜索并添加 FindBugs 的更新站点,然后按照提示进行安装。安装完成后,可以在项目中右键...
5. 重启Eclipse,FindBugs插件就会生效。你可以在Eclipse的"帮助"菜单中找到"FindBugs视图"来查看和管理检查结果。 **使用方法**: 1. **启用FindBugs**:在Eclipse的"窗口"菜单中选择"首选项",然后在左侧导航栏中...
findbugs 代码检查 eclipse插件 3.0.0版本
Androidstudio eclipse findbugs插件
这个压缩包包含FindBugs插件的两个不同版本,分别是1.3.9和3.0.1,适用于Eclipse用户,帮助他们提升代码质量和可维护性。 1. FindBugs插件介绍: FindBugs插件是Eclipse中的一个扩展,它可以集成到开发环境中,...
3. 插件安装完成后,可以通过Eclipse的`Help` -> `About Eclipse` -> `Installation Details`来查看已安装的插件,确认findbugs插件是否成功安装。 **findbugs规则文件**: 这些规则文件定义了FindBugs在分析代码时...
5. **集成Eclipse界面**:FindBugs插件无缝集成到Eclipse的工作台中,开发者可以直接在Eclipse的代码编辑器内查看和解决bug,提高开发效率。 **在Android开发中的应用** 对于Android开发者来说,FindBugs不仅可以...
Eclipse作为广受欢迎的Java集成开发环境(IDE),FindBugs插件的集成使得开发者能在编写代码的同时,实时检查并修复潜在的bug。 **一、FindBugs插件的主要功能** 1. **错误和问题检测**:FindBugs能够识别多种类型...
安装Eclipse FindBugs插件非常简单。首先,你需要将下载的压缩包`edu.umd.cs.findbugs.plugin.eclipse_3.0.0.20140629-84d758f`解压。这个文件名表示的是插件的版本,3.0.0.20140629-84d758f意味着这是FindBugs的一...
Eclipse会开始安装FindBugs插件,并可能需要重启IDE以使更改生效。 6. **验证安装**:安装完成后,可以通过Eclipse的“Window” -> “Preferences” -> “FindBugs”来查看和配置FindBugs的设置,或者直接在项目中...
本文将重点介绍如何在Eclipse环境中安装并使用FindBugs插件。 #### 二、FindBugs在Eclipse中的安装 1. **准备工作**: - 首先确保已经安装了Eclipse开发环境。 - 打开Eclipse,进入帮助菜单下的“Software ...
一款EcliPSe插件,能够发现java代码中的bug,针对各种问题,它并且提供了简单的修改意见供我们重构时进行参考; 通过使用它,可以一定程度上降低我们code review的工作量,并且会提高review效率。 通过findbugs找到...
findbugs2.0.2 eclipse 插件中文版 。 基于 edu.umd.cs.findbugs.plugin.eclipse_2.0.2.20121204 翻译 ,最新版本,火热出炉。 解压开放到 dropins 夹子即可~~~
安装FindBugs插件到Eclipse非常简单,首先,你需要访问Eclipse Marketplace或者FindBugs官方网站下载最新版本的插件。然后,在Eclipse中选择“Help” -> “Install New Software”,将下载的插件文件路径添加到更新...
Eclipse插件FindBugs是一个静态代码分析工具,它通过扫描Java代码,检测程序中的潜在bug、代码异味以及不符合编码规范的地方。以下是一些常见FindBugs错误的解释和修改建议。 1. EC_UNRELATED_TYPESBug 错误描述:...
### 在Eclipse中安装FindBugs插件 1. **打开Eclipse Marketplace**:点击菜单栏的"Help" -> "Eclipse Marketplace"。 2. **搜索FindBugs**:在市场中输入"FindBugs"进行搜索。 3. **选择并安装**:找到FindBugs插件...